The density meter obtains the density value of wood through the indentation measurement principle and is widely used in wood testing, quality control and scientific research experiments, providing reliable data support.
Features
- The wood density meter can automatically calculate the average value of multiple measurement results to improve the accuracy of the data.
- The digital wood density meter can lock the current measurement value, which is convenient for users to view and record data.
- When the battery voltage is too low, the wood density meter will issue a warning to ensure that the measurement process is not affected.
- It uses USB data line output and RS-232 data line output to communicate with the PC, which is convenient for data analysis and processing.

Tip: What is an indentation density meter?
An indentation density meter is an instrument that calculates the density of a material by measuring the indentation depth or deformation produced by the material after being compressed. For wood density measurement, it usually uses a probe or indenter of a specific shape to apply a certain pressure to the wood, and according to the change in the depth, area or volume of the indentation, combined with a known calculation formula or calibration curve, the density value of the wood is obtained. This method is easy to operate and suitable for rapid detection of the density of different woods. It is widely used in wood processing, furniture manufacturing, scientific research experiments and quality control.
